How much do director charger logistics j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for director charger logistics in the United States is $127,543.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$88,000.00 and $150,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

- Shipping documentation handling: upon receipt of shipping notices and documents from shipper and/or freight forwarder cross check against purchase orders in the system and work on revision as needed

- Custom clearance preparation: submission of shipping documents to custom broker for correction and timely entry filing. Harmonized tariff schedules must be checked and verified with custom broker and other resources as well as other information that goes on duty entries.

- Payment process: processing of various types of payments such as imported merchandise, freight, inland trucking, duty to US Custom and other direct costs.

- Folder/Journal management: all transactions and payment related documents for all shipments must be timely filed and managed.
